Travel Trailer "Explodes", INDIAN SPRINGS, October 11, 2025 - At approximately 7:57 am on October 11, 2025, a parked and lived in travel trailer parked in the subdivision of Indian Springs (directly across from the Indian Springs Fire Department on Pichetto Trail), reportedly exploded. There were injuries and one person was flown with reportedly over 80% of his body burned. The Polk County Sheriff's Office along with The Alabama Coushatta Police Department, and The Polk County Fire Marshall were dispatched to the scene along with Volunteer Firemen from Indian Springs, Alabama Coushatta, and Livingston. The cause of the explosion is not yet known, and names have not yet been released. PolkCountyToday.com will update this story when more information is made available.
